About 1-acridin-1-ylbutan-1-one

1-acridin-1-ylbutan-1-one (PubChem CID 174652191) has the molecular formula C17H15NO and a molecular weight of 249.31 g/mol. Its IUPAC name is 1-acridin-1-ylbutan-1-one.
